Output df27963efdb68009c6bf315324e5189ceeaa43d334adb4ce41ca70ebe921b43e:1

value
220734
script pubkey
OP_0 OP_PUSHBYTES_20 80e84ed5c0cb187c5a960d1476dcaa102c07102a
address
bc1qsr5ya4wqevv8ck5kp528dh92zqkqwyp2mehdcw
transaction
df27963efdb68009c6bf315324e5189ceeaa43d334adb4ce41ca70ebe921b43e
spent
true